What I'd like to see implemented is the 'screen off' BIT on port 254. Programs that turn the screen off to switch modes, or use screen area as a workspace, look so messy when the screen *isn't* being turned off. Flashes of crap look terrible!! Wouldn't it be possible to point the emulators screen to some blank & black dummy screen when this bit is set? Well, I don't know about NT but my Asteroids emulator uses a re-programmed PIC timer to force 60Hz refreshes when users' monitors are refreshing higher. It seems to work fine... If anyone's interested the source is available: http://members.tripod.com/~asteroids Also, I've seen some 80x86 code that'll throw the VGA into a 50Hz 320x240 Mode-X mode. Obviously you need a monitor that will sync too. It works on my system, with a dead cheap monitor and under Win 95 too. Would make Simcoupe very nice if it could refresh at the proper rate...
